Modern Programming Made Easy Using Java, Scala, Groovy, and JavaScript /

Detalles Bibliográficos
Autor principal: Davis, Adam L. (Autor)
Autor Corporativo: SpringerLink (Online service)
Formato: eBook
Lenguaje:English
Publicado: Berkeley, CA : Apress : Imprint: Apress, 2016.
Edición:1st ed. 2016.
Materias:
Acceso en línea:https://doi.org/10.1007/978-1-4842-2490-8
Tabla de Contenidos:
  • 1. Introduction
  • 2. Software to Install
  • 3. The Basics. 4. Math
  • 5. Arrays, Lists, Sets, and Maps
  • 6. Conditionals and Loops
  • 7. Methods. 8. Inheritance
  • 9. Design Patterns
  • 10. Functional Programming
  • 11. Refactoring
  • 12. Utilities. 13. Building
  • 14. Testing
  • 15. Input/Output
  • 16. Version Control
  • 17. The Inter-websaphics
  • 18. Swinging Graphics
  • 19. Creating a Magical User Experience
  • 20. Databases
  • 21. Conclusion. Appendix A. Java/Groovy
  • Appendix B. Java/Scala
  • Appendix C. Java/JavaScript
  • Appendix D. Resources.